Revolutionizing Athlete Performance with Wearable Technology
Wearable technology has become a cornerstone in the world of sports, allowing coaches and trainers to gather intricate data about an athlete’s performance and physical health. These devices, which include heart rate monitors, pedometers, and GPS trackers, collect valuable metrics that can directly influence training regimens. In particular, real-time data on heart rate and movement patterns allow for more personalized training sessions, ensuring athletes can reach peak performance levels without the risk of overexertion.
Moreover, the insights derived from wearables can signal when athletes are nearing their physical limits. For instance, advanced machine learning algorithms analyze the data collected, allowing coaches to identify potential stress points that might lead to injuries. This proactive approach enhances athlete development and serves as a vital tool in maintaining long-term athlete health, marking a significant advancement in how teams manage athlete performance.

Technology-Driven Injury Prevention Strategies
Injuries have long been a significant hurdle for athletes, but advances in sports technology are paving the way for more effective injury prevention methods. Modern tools such as motion sensors and biomechanical analysis software enable trainers and medical professionals to study athletes’ movements in detail, identifying patterns that may predispose them to injuries. By understanding these risk factors, teams can implement tailored training programs designed to strengthen vulnerable areas.
Rehabilitation technologies, such as virtual reality exposure therapy and adaptive training equipment, are also transforming recovery processes. These innovations facilitate a smoother transition back to play, ensuring athletes do not just recover but return with enhanced physical capabilities. As technology continues to advance, the focus on injury prevention and the effectiveness of recovery processes will only grow stronger.

Wearable Technology: Shaping Training with Real-Time Data
Wearable devices are revolutionizing athlete training, providing a steady stream of real-time performance data that coaches and trainers can use to tailor training programs. Devices such as smartwatches and heart rate monitors allow athletes to track vital signs, speed, and movement patterns, creating a detailed overview of their physical conditions during training sessions and competitions.
This volume of information enables teams to maximize training effectiveness while minimizing the risk of injury. For instance, by assessing recovery rates through biometric data, coaches can adjust training loads accordingly, ensuring that athletes do not push themselves too hard. It’s these technical innovations that underpin the advancement of athlete training methodologies, solidifying the role of technology in sports.
